diff options
Diffstat (limited to 'gtk2_ardour/ardour_ui.cc')
-rw-r--r-- | gtk2_ardour/ardour_ui.cc | 6 |
1 files changed, 4 insertions, 2 deletions
diff --git a/gtk2_ardour/ardour_ui.cc b/gtk2_ardour/ardour_ui.cc index eb4730a545..6a9137cd6c 100644 --- a/gtk2_ardour/ardour_ui.cc +++ b/gtk2_ardour/ardour_ui.cc @@ -3759,9 +3759,11 @@ ARDOUR_UI::start_duplicate_routes () duplicate_routes_dialog = new DuplicateRouteDialog; } - if (duplicate_routes_dialog->restart ()) { - duplicate_routes_dialog->present (); + if (duplicate_routes_dialog->restart (_session)) { + return; } + + duplicate_routes_dialog->present (); } void |